Question: Can I Bake A Cake In A Glass Pan

Glass bakeware is heavier and slower to heat than metal, but once it’s hot…it retains that heat for much longer. So when using a glass pan to bake something like a cake or batch of brownies, you may find that the sides and bottom are brown at a much faster rate than the interior cooks.

Can you use a glass dish to bake a cake?

The main thing to consider when baking a cake in a glass dish is if it’s oven safe or not. Brands like Pyrex are made for temperatures up to 500 degrees so they are great for baking cakes and brownies. Keep in mind that your cake may cook a bit faster in glass than it will in a metal pan.

How long to bake a cake in a glass pan?

Some bakers advise not baking at the exact temperature your recipe calls for when using a glass pan. You might want to reduce the temperature to at least 25 degrees Fahrenheit lower. Then, you’d still bake the cake for the same amount of time, so roughly 25 to 35 minutes (or more) depending on your recipe.

What happens if you bake a cake in a glass pan?

Because glass is an insulator, rather than a conductor, it’s slow to heat but, once hot, retains that heat for longer. This can result in uneven baking: By the time the interior is baked through, the exterior is often overcooked, dry, or dark.

Can I bake a cake in a glass Pyrex dish?

Reduce the temperature on your oven by 25 F when following a cake recipe and using a glass dish. The lower temperature will counteract the fact that glass causes cakes to brown and bake faster.

Does a glass pan affect baking time?

That said, any pan is the right pan if it helps you put baked goods in the oven. The standard advice for baking in glass is to lower the oven temperature by 25°F from what the recipe calls for, and bake up to 10 minutes longer.

How high can a glass pan be in the oven?

High Temps Pyrex cookware is meant to withstand baking, but it cannot be trusted for use over 425 degrees. This means that for recipes requiring higher temps you should use metal pans.

How do you know if a glass is oven safe?

For one, you should check your glassware for any cracks or scratches before using it. Even being oven safe won’t protect a glass that is on the verge of breakage, and it will likely shatter once exposed to high heat. Along with this, many glass dishes labeled as oven safe still have a temperature limit.
